With internet, it has become a lot easier for the couples to find the right wedding photographer. Various photographers' website displaying different photographic styles will surely take the couple by surprise. Some of the photographic style includes:
• Also known as documentary or photojournalism photography, reportage photography covers and documents the wedding without directing the wedding couple or its guests. It captures the event as it happens in a natural and creative way.
• Traditional wedding photography is the old fashioned way of lining up the wedding couple, their guests and family for photos.
• Contemporary wedding photography is a glossy and trendier version than the traditional wedding photography and is in great demand.
However, couple should look beyond the labels of wedding photography. It can be confusing at times to decide which kind of wedding photography would be best suitable for a wedding couple. The best way to find out is to combine several photography methods. There are several drawbacks while opting for one particular style. Firstly, opting for one particular style means that the wedding photographers would offer just one style of photography during their wedding coverage. Weddings offer a chance for photographers to exhibit different photography styles. Secondly, during the wedding ceremony, photographers cannot ask the couple to move to a spot where there is a better light. Thirdly, even while opting for contemporary wedding photography, couples often wishes to have some formal snaps. There are many photographers in the field who excel in one particular style of wedding photography and emphasize their skill. Some describe their kind of wedding photography to be a blend of classical and modern while others reportage and contemporary. Irrespective of the photographic style, the restricted time frame of weddings demands a wedding photographer to be a good director.
